On that "thrust reduction" note, BA used to really, really emphasise it on the Concorde because it was so marked - not just the noise drop, which approached silence, but because all the acceleration would suddenly disappear pretty much leaving passenger's "tummies" behind. In their case it was both a noise abatement and speed control issue once the aircraft got airborne and cleaned up.
